What is StakeStone?

Founded in 2024, StakeStone is a decentralized liquidity infrastructure protocol specializing in issuing high liquidity profit-generating assets such as STONE (for Ethereum) and STONEBTC (for Bitcoin).

What is StakeStone? Overview of the StakeStone project

What sets StakeStone apart is its omnichain compatibility – allowing for seamless conversion, swapping, and deployment of assets across multiple blockchains without being constrained by technological boundaries.

StakeStone's mission is to optimize capital efficiency, expand the combinability of chains, and maximize on-chain profits while maintaining liquidity.

With a modular, secure, and flexible model, StakeStone reshapes how the DeFi community approaches staking ETH and BTC.

Operation mechanism of StakeStone

StakeStone operates under a modular mechanism combining omnichain, where users can convert ETH and BTC into profit-generating liquid assets:

  • STONE (for Ethereum): Created when users stake ETH.

  • STONEBTC (for Bitcoin): Issued based on BTC transferred into the system.

Staking process:

  • ETH/BTC is sent to the StakeStone Vault.

  • Then distributed to the Strategy Pool.

  • Liquidity tokens STONE or STONEBTC are minted through the Minter.

Profit-generating strategies that StakeStone implements:

  • Staking stETH.

  • Reusing assets through EigenLayer.

  • Leveraging BTC liquidity for DeFi profit strategies.

Users can also leverage cross-chain bridges to deploy STONE into the STONE-Fi Pool, thereby earning LP liquidity rewards, which can be locked to increase APY.

STONE and STONEBTC

STONE (ETH)

STONE is not simply a 'wrapped ETH' – it is a liquidity staking asset that profits from multiple sources:

  • stETH.

  • Reinvestment strategies through EigenLayer.

  • Other customized DeFi strategies.

STONE can be used across various networks thanks to its cross-chain bridging capability, while also providing:

  • Passive income.

  • High liquidity.

  • Governance participation.

  • Flexibility in multi-chain applications.

STONEBTC and SBTC

BTC has been limited in its integration with DeFi due to a lack of native compatibility. StakeStone solves that problem by:

  • SBTC: Represents liquid Bitcoin, usable on EVM-compatible networks.

  • STONEBTC: Upgrades SBTC with a profit layer, allowing BTC to not only retain value but also generate profit.

This pairing makes Bitcoin no longer a 'frozen' asset but a flexible capital layer, allowing for borrowing – lending, participating in LP, and integrating into cross-chain DeFi protocols seamlessly.

Token STO

Basic information

  • Token name: StakeStone

  • Symbol: STO

  • Blockchain/Contract:

    • BNB Smart Chain: 0xdAf1695c41327b61B9b9965Ac6A5843A3198cf07

    • Ethereum: 0x1D88713b483A8E45cfF0e5CD7c2e15E5Fab4534d

  • Total supply: 1,000,000,000

Token allocation

  • Investors: 21.5%

  • Platform: 18.65%

  • Community: 17.87%

  • Development team: 15%

  • Marketing & partners: 9.13%

  • Airdrop & future incentives: 7.85%

  • Liquidity & ecosystem treasury: 10%

The emission rate is designed to gradually decrease by 2031 – ensuring a sustainable economic model over time.

Token use case

STO is the native token serving governance and utility within the StakeStone ecosystem, with a total supply capped at 1 billion tokens.

Users can lock STO into veSTO to receive privileges:

  • Vote on OPAP proposals.

  • Increase staking rewards.

  • Access the 'bribery' program to optimize profits.

Development roadmap

2023: Foundation Building phase

Q3/2023

  • July: Launch testnet, marking StakeStone's official entry into the DeFi space.

  • September: Official mainnet launched with a starting TVL of 1.1K ETH.

Q4/2023

  • December: Establish liquidity relationships with Manta New Paradigm.

Featured metrics:

  • TVL: 290K ETH (~645 million USD), becoming the 5th largest stETH holder on-chain.

  • Users: 93,560 users have participated.

  • Ecosystem: Successfully integrated with over 10 protocols.

2024: Expansion & Strategic Growth

Q1/2024

  • February: Partnering with the BTC ecosystem to initiate liquidity.

  • TVL: Over 310K ETH (~870 million USD).

  • Users: 96,000 people.

  • March: Received Strategic investment from Binance Labs and OKX Venture.

Q2/2024

  • May: Initiate liquidity for Scroll, contributing to the growth of the DeFi ecosystem.

  • June:

    • Berachain

    • Linea

    • Monad

    • Plume

    • Integrate restaking solutions with Eigenlayer and Symbiotic.

    • Establish strategic relationships with emerging ecosystems:

    • Collaborate with leading DeFi protocols like Aave and Morpho.

Q3/2024

  • August: Integrate intent-native liquidity infrastructure, using PMM lending pools to build deep and efficient omnichain liquidity.

  • September: Organize Liquid Asset Summit in collaboration with Berachain and Hashkey Cloud as part of Token2049 in Singapore.

Q4/2024

  • November:

    • Launch of SBTC and STONEBTC products, revolutionizing BTC liquidity.

    • Complete Series A funding round led by Polychain Capital.

  • December:

    • Deploy top deposit DeFi vault on Berachain, targeting retail users.

    • Establish partnerships with Lido and P2P.org.

2025: Diversifying products & expanding ecosystem

Q1/2025

  • Launch LiquidityPad to reshape the future of omnichain liquidity, allowing users to mine alpha and receive token rewards for contributing liquidity to a series of cross-chain applications and ecosystems.

Q2/2025

  • Collaborate with Monad & WLFI to deploy StakeStone's omnichain liquidity solution, building strategic alliances with blockchain pioneers.

  • Launch StakeStone governance DAO based on the Vote-Escrowed Token (veToken) model, supporting conversion, locking, voting, and Swap&Burn.

  • Develop innovative cryptocurrency payment products tailored for each personal economy, applying artificial intelligence.

Q3/2025

  • Restructure the STONEBTC product with CeDeFi and RWA integration to optimize and maintain sustainable yields.

  • Fully deploy the payment application 'Pebbles' with the following features:

    • Fully support EIP-7702.

    • Smart Savings generate stable yields.

    • Customized AI financial analysis for each personal economy.

Q4/2025

  • Expand omnichain liquidity services to various real assets (RWA) and high-performance chains.

  • Develop advanced financial solutions applying AI for users in personal economies, providing an unprecedented smart account experience.
